Vault STILL has to go

Its insane we still only have this illegal gambling game to get mythic track from m+.

In Legion we had titanforge, which meant you can get mythic ilvl midweek as well anytime and the weekly Grand Challenger’s Bounty chest was just a bonus loot, not the main source.

The vault, which is supposed to replace the fact that those dont drop from the content itself anymore:

  • is hard capped, once a week
  • we have zero control over the loot table
  • might drop trash every week and you cant do anything about it

Zero progress since SL and it was this bad, even back then.

+12 should give mythic track, each dungeon with 1 chance every week as a push personal loot.
Vault should never be the main source of loot for m+, but something additional if anything, exactly the way raids work.
It is high time to correct this disparity.

Honestly I would not care, since raid loot is scarce as it is, but it if raiders can have vault, then m+ should also have an option to earn mythic items midweek as well, in a controlled manner, rather than this vault garbage.

M+ only has the vault at Wednesday to get any mythic track items. If its bad (and its not hard with the amount of trash loot dungeons have this season), then you are done for that week, zero progress.
You can run your 8x10 all you want and still have the vault full of duplicates or outright downgrades with quite good chance, especially as the season progresses ahead.

Indeed which is exactly why I did not ask for that either.

What I would like is rather that each dungeon to have a chance to drop mythic track gear on the first time you do a +12 or higher in there.
This would be push personal loot, automatically soulbound, so ppl would not have to care if someone did x dungeon that week or not.
It would finally provide similar chances to what the raids already have with the vault + the bosses.
It would be a chance against that exact dungeon’s loot table, not against the whole season’s loot table.
You could get unlucky with that too, but still at least there would be a point to play midweek as well, unlike how its now, where we are pretty much at the mercy of the vault now.
